Transaction 70a531abe5fa68b0b46f88621e6e1163662e86dcf1bff5793b5645ea300d0781
2 Input
2 Outputs
- 70a531abe5fa68b0b46f88621e6e1163662e86dcf1bff5793b5645ea300d0781:0
- 70a531abe5fa68b0b46f88621e6e1163662e86dcf1bff5793b5645ea300d0781:1
value 2246789
address 1DAzb1niojBtU8wLsgjJuWLHADcDTSNTST
value 319631
address 1HELvr7Y9romr63JBE2YYfdGQ2i6rqMKiE